Latest Patents

Becton holds a patent for an aqueous branched polymer dispersion. This patent describes an aqueous coating composition that comprises a dispersed graft copolymer characterized by macromonomers attached at a terminal end to a polymeric backbone that is acid functional. The functional groups in this composition have been neutralized, resulting in improved properties for automotive finishes.
